try Sixth car rental
Trips abroad
You are authorized to drive the rented vehicle within Spain. It is possible to take the rented vehicle to Zone 1 countries (the list of zones can be seen in the rental information) on cross-border trips, paying an additional fee of EUR 19.99 in the form of a monthly surcharge that is in addition to the contractually agreed rental rate.
It is forbidden to take the vehicle to countries other than those included in Zone 1. Any breach, due to fault or negligence, of this condition will be subject to a charge of EUR 150, which is a contractual penalty.
